
Jakob contributed to the 29ki/29k repository by delivering features and fixes that enhanced data integrity, content management, and contributor recognition. He focused on exercise metadata updates, live publishing of new exercises, and configuration improvements, using technologies such as Python, YAML, and GitHub Actions. Jakob maintained a strong emphasis on traceability and auditability, structuring commits to support reliable rollbacks and analytics. His work included stabilizing CI/CD pipelines, refining contributor attribution, and aligning metadata with evolving schema requirements. Through careful version control and dependency management, Jakob ensured that content updates and infrastructure changes were robust, maintainable, and ready for future development.

January 2026 (2026-01): Delivered live publishing of new exercises in the 29k repository, strengthening the content lifecycle and enabling immediate user engagement. All published items are tracked via explicit commits, supporting traceability, auditability, and smoother rollback if needed. The work contributes to faster content delivery and measurable learner interactions.
January 2026 (2026-01): Delivered live publishing of new exercises in the 29k repository, strengthening the content lifecycle and enabling immediate user engagement. All published items are tracked via explicit commits, supporting traceability, auditability, and smoother rollback if needed. The work contributes to faster content delivery and measurable learner interactions.
Month: 2025-11 — Focused on recognizing and documenting contributions to improve community engagement and transparency. Key feature delivered: Göran Gennvi added to the contributors list across content, community, funding finding, and research contributions. Implemented via updates to the all-contributorsrc in repo 29ki/29k, captured in two commits: 1c00c22911c909d52f3ebfc5cd7c9b0fbc44cd0a and 8606da95f3315444ed49fd4b2d0c2dfdc1891782. No major bugs reported this month; minor configuration refinements to all-contributorsrc completed. Business value: improves contributor recognition, transparency, and motivation; supports ongoing collaboration and potential funding opportunities. Technologies/skills demonstrated: all-contributors configuration, YAML/JSON editing, commit hygiene, cross-functional collaboration, governance of open-source contributions.
Month: 2025-11 — Focused on recognizing and documenting contributions to improve community engagement and transparency. Key feature delivered: Göran Gennvi added to the contributors list across content, community, funding finding, and research contributions. Implemented via updates to the all-contributorsrc in repo 29ki/29k, captured in two commits: 1c00c22911c909d52f3ebfc5cd7c9b0fbc44cd0a and 8606da95f3315444ed49fd4b2d0c2dfdc1891782. No major bugs reported this month; minor configuration refinements to all-contributorsrc completed. Business value: improves contributor recognition, transparency, and motivation; supports ongoing collaboration and potential funding opportunities. Technologies/skills demonstrated: all-contributors configuration, YAML/JSON editing, commit hygiene, cross-functional collaboration, governance of open-source contributions.
July 2025 monthly summary for 29k repository (29ki/29k). Focused on data quality improvements in the Exercise catalog by correcting content and metadata for UUID-based exercises in response to feedback and evolving requirements. Delivered targeted fixes with clear, auditable commits, improving data integrity, consistency across UUID-based entries, and alignment with the updated metadata schema. These changes support accurate progress tracking, reliable analytics, and a smoother learner experience.
July 2025 monthly summary for 29k repository (29ki/29k). Focused on data quality improvements in the Exercise catalog by correcting content and metadata for UUID-based exercises in response to feedback and evolving requirements. Delivered targeted fixes with clear, auditable commits, improving data integrity, consistency across UUID-based entries, and alignment with the updated metadata schema. These changes support accurate progress tracking, reliable analytics, and a smoother learner experience.
April 2025 monthly summary for 29k repo. Key features delivered: metadata and configuration updates to exercise records with UUID and contributor configuration changes; no user-facing feature additions. Major bugs fixed: none identified this month. Overall impact: improved data integrity for exercise metadata, enhanced contributor visibility, and better maintainability of metadata handling with minimal risk surface. Technologies/skills demonstrated: Git-based metadata management, UUID handling, and contributor tooling (all-contributors) with clean, traceable commits.
April 2025 monthly summary for 29k repo. Key features delivered: metadata and configuration updates to exercise records with UUID and contributor configuration changes; no user-facing feature additions. Major bugs fixed: none identified this month. Overall impact: improved data integrity for exercise metadata, enhanced contributor visibility, and better maintainability of metadata handling with minimal risk surface. Technologies/skills demonstrated: Git-based metadata management, UUID handling, and contributor tooling (all-contributors) with clean, traceable commits.
February 2025 — 29k repo (29ki/29k). Focused on UI documentation/metadata updates and stabilizing the CI/CD pipeline. Delivered documentation and metadata updates for Card and Modal.Session UI components (no code changes detected), ensuring UI docs stay aligned with frontend components. Major bug fix involved restoring build and deployment reliability by rolling back unstable CI workflow versions and dependency updates. These efforts reduce risk, improve consistency, and support faster, safer releases. Technologies demonstrated include documentation/metadata management, release engineering, and CI/CD governance.
February 2025 — 29k repo (29ki/29k). Focused on UI documentation/metadata updates and stabilizing the CI/CD pipeline. Delivered documentation and metadata updates for Card and Modal.Session UI components (no code changes detected), ensuring UI docs stay aligned with frontend components. Major bug fix involved restoring build and deployment reliability by rolling back unstable CI workflow versions and dependency updates. These efforts reduce risk, improve consistency, and support faster, safer releases. Technologies demonstrated include documentation/metadata management, release engineering, and CI/CD governance.
January 2025 focused on enhancing data integrity and metadata reliability for exercises. Delivered a metadata update to align the Exercise UUID with its corresponding record, improving accuracy of exercise tracking without any code changes. This work establishes a robust foundation for cross-system consistency and future analytics.
January 2025 focused on enhancing data integrity and metadata reliability for exercises. Delivered a metadata update to align the Exercise UUID with its corresponding record, improving accuracy of exercise tracking without any code changes. This work establishes a robust foundation for cross-system consistency and future analytics.
Month 2024-12 focused on metadata maintenance for the 29k repository. Delivered a targeted Exercise Metadata Update (UUID 1a53e633-6916-4fea-a072-977c4b215288) via a placeholder/metadata refresh commit, ensuring data accuracy without code changes. This work preserved catalog integrity and prepared the ground for future feature work without introducing risk.
Month 2024-12 focused on metadata maintenance for the 29k repository. Delivered a targeted Exercise Metadata Update (UUID 1a53e633-6916-4fea-a072-977c4b215288) via a placeholder/metadata refresh commit, ensuring data accuracy without code changes. This work preserved catalog integrity and prepared the ground for future feature work without introducing risk.
Overview of all repositories you've contributed to across your timeline